Kordell

A masculine name of German origin meaning "full of strength."

Name Census estimates that about 1,710 living Americans carry the first name Kordell. The name is used almost exclusively for boys. The average person named Kordell today is around 21 years old, and the year with the single highest number of Kordell births was 1998 (174 babies).

Kordell: popularity over time

The SSA tracks Kordell from the 1960s through to the 2020s, spanning 7 decades of birth certificate data. The biggest single decade for the name was the 1990s, with 640 total registrations. Usage has dropped considerably from its 1990s peak. The most recent decade brought in only a fraction of the registrations that the name once attracted.

Geography

Where Kordells live

The SSA's state-level files cover 21 states and territories. Texas, Pennsylvania, California recorded the most babies named Kordell, while Washington, Tennessee, Minnesota recorded the fewest. The average across all reporting states is about 19 registrations each.

Kordell: questions and answers

How many people in the U.S. are named Kordell?

Name Census puts the figure at roughly 1,710 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Kordell going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 200,441 US residents.

Is Kordell a common name?

We classify Kordell as "Rare". It ranks above 93% of all first names in the SSA dataset by living bearers. Across the full history of the data, 1,737 babies have been registered with this name.

When was Kordell most popular?

The single biggest year for Kordell was 1998, when 174 babies received the name. The fact that the average living Kordell is about 21 years old gives you a rough sense of which era contributed the most bearers who are still alive today.

Where does this data come from?

First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
